Definition of self-loading - Reverso English Dictionary
Adjective
weaponTECH. of a firearm, automatically reloading after each shotTECH.
- He demonstrated the self-loading rifle at the shooting range..
- The self-loading pistol was popular among collectors.
- Military forces often use self-loading weapons.
Origin of self-loading
self (oneself) + loading (putting on) from English
